Output 8c33b545239665a98690e3a07a8bbfaefa865b2194d69dde83443cd9cfe502b7:1

value
1509652791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ace16fd41a643dd1e306c6a7b5916a42eb07d22 OP_EQUAL
address
38WYp7KCe2Puq5gLLzwYDbmyh28hPjMo7S
transaction
8c33b545239665a98690e3a07a8bbfaefa865b2194d69dde83443cd9cfe502b7
confirmations
476583
spent
true